  • MoD among departments eyeing longer-term contracts

    Government departments want to put longer-term contracts in place to get better outcomes and ensure the financial security of contractors. Speaking on the first day of the CN Summit, John Welch, deputy director for construction at the Crown Commercial Service, said various government departments are… The post MoD among departments eyeing longer-term contracts appeared first on Construction News.

  • Webinar Recording: Managing Compliance with Australian Building Codes

    Our industry is facing continual changes to compliance and new product requirements, making it a burdensome task to ensure proper adherence to codes and regulations. In this ACIF Webinar, held on Friday 27 October 2017, we discussed whether the upcoming changes in legislation and regulation will hinder or assist your business.  Recording of this webinar is available for registered users of the ACIF website.
